

Frances was born in Chicago, Illinois to Frank and Annette Farina. She lost her father as a youngster and lived in an orphanage until her mother was able to support her. Her mother married Peter Maiorca when Frances was ten. In 1935, the family moved to Los Angeles for a new life in California. Her sisters, Rosalie and Virginia, were added to the family. Frances wasn't able to finish high school because she was needed to care for her sisters and get a job to support the family.
While working at a grocery store, Frances met her future husband, George Robertson. When WWII started in 1941, George joined the Marine Corps. While on leave before shipping out, the couple married on Christmas Eve, 1942. George served in the South Pacific and returned home safely.
First son Richard was born in 1945 followed by Steven in 1947. With help from the G.I. Bill, the couple purchased a home in the El Sereno area of Los Angeles.
In 1961, the family moved to Orange and shortly thereafter, Frances got a job for the City of Orange. She retired from the City in 1990 after 27 years of service. In 2007 George, her beloved husband of 65 years passed away.
Frances spent her remaining years enjoying her family, especially all of the new additions. She was also a devoted member of the Jehovah's Witness Kingdom Hall, whom she considered her spiritual family.
